As many United Methodist Churches, AFUMC began in a living room. When the living room was out grown the charter members went searching for property along State Highway 86. The best property they found was where the current church is located. On the property was a shut down motel that served as the church for several years. Some modifications were made so that the motel could be used for a sanctuar

y and meeting space. Later the swimming pool was filled in and a sanctuary was built and a few more years went by and a family life center was built. The original motel is still in use as classrooms, prayer room, library, nursery, food pantry and fellowship area. Since AFUMC is located in a lake community we are a casual congregation. In the summer months it is not unusual to find people wearing shorts and a tee shirt. Every Sunday at 10:30 there is a fellowship time before worship where people gather for coffee and a cookie. Our worship service is more "traditional" in style with some contemporary additions. Worship begins at 10:40 and we have Sunday school at 9:30.
